Multifunction Lever

The multifunction lever controls the operation of the
turn signals, headlight beam selection and passing lights.
The multifunction lever is located on the left side of the
steering column.

The headlight switch is located on the left side of the
instrument panel. This switch controls the operation of the
headlights, parking lights, automatic headlights (if
equipped), instrument panel lights, and interior lights.

Headlight Switch

1 — Rotate Headlight Control
2 — Instrument Panel Dimmer Control
To turn on the headlights, rotate the headlight switch
clockwise. When the headlight switch is on, the parking
lights, taillights, license plate light and instrument panel
lights are also turned on.
The headlight switch is equipped with a momentary O (off)
detent. When the vehicle is at a standstill and the
headlight switch is held in the O (off) position, the Daytime
Running Lights (DRLs) will turn on. As soon as the vehicle
starts to move, the O (off) position is disabled and the
DRLs may turn off and low beam headlights may
automatically turn on based on exterior ambient
light levels.
From the O (off) position, rotate the headlight switch
clockwise to the first detent for automatic headlights, the
second detent for parking lights and instrument panel
lights operation, or to the third detent for headlights,
parking lights, and instrument panel lights operation.

The Daytime Running Lights (DRLs) (low intensity) come
on automatically whenever the ignition is placed in the
ON/RUN position, and the headlight switch is turned to the
AUTO position, and the dusk sensor detects sufficient
external light.
NOTE:
On some vehicles, the Daytime Running Lights may deac-
tivate, or reduce intensity, on one side of the vehicle (when
a turn signal is activated on that side), or on both sides of
the vehicle (when the hazard warning lights are activated).

Push the multifunction lever towards the instrument panel
to switch the headlights to high beams. The headlight
switch must first be turned to the AUTO or on position.
The high beam indicator will illuminate in the instrument
cluster when the high beams are active.
Push the lever forward again to return to low beam
headlights.
